AMG68868.1cobalt-precorrin-6A reductase; Derived by automated computational analysis using gene prediction method: Protein Homology. (262 aa)    
Predicted Functional Partners:
cbiH
Catalyzes the formation of cobalt-precorrin-4 from cobalt-precorrin-3B; Derived by automated computational analysis using gene prediction method: Protein Homology.
  
 0.999
AMG68872.1
Catalyzes the methylation of either C-15 or C-5 in cobalt-precorrin-6Y to form cobalt-precorrin-7W; decarboxylating; Derived by automated computational analysis using gene prediction method: Protein Homology.
 
 0.999
cbiD
cobalt-precorrin-5B (C(1))-methyltransferase; Catalyzes the methylation of C-1 in cobalt-precorrin-5B to form cobalt-precorrin-6A.
 
 0.999
AMG68870.1
Cobalamin biosynthesis protein CbiG; Catalyzes the formation of cobalt-precorrin 4 from cobalt-precorrin 3; Derived by automated computational analysis using gene prediction method: Protein Homology.
  
 0.993
cbiF
Catalyzes the formation of cobalt-precorrin-5 from cobalt-precorrin-4; Derived by automated computational analysis using gene prediction method: Protein Homology.
 
  
 0.992
AMG68866.1
Cobalt-precorrin-2 C(20)-methyltransferase; Catalyzes the formation of precorrin-3A from precorrin-2; Derived by automated computational analysis using gene prediction method: Protein Homology.
 
  
 0.991
cbiC
precorrin-8X methylmutase; Catalyzes the interconversion of cobalt-precorrin-8X and cobyrinic acid in the anaerobic biosynthesis of cobalamin; Derived by automated computational analysis using gene prediction method: Protein Homology.
 
  
 0.990
cobQ
Cobalamin biosynthesis protein CobQ; Catalyzes amidations at positions B, D, E, and G on adenosylcobyrinic A,C-diamide. NH(2) groups are provided by glutamine, and one molecule of ATP is hydrogenolyzed for each amidation. Belongs to the CobB/CobQ family. CobQ subfamily.
 
  
 0.986
cbiK
Sirohydrochlorin cobaltochelatase; Catalyzes the insertion of Co(2+) into sirohydrochlorin. Belongs to the CbiK family.
 
  
 0.981
AMG68873.1
Catalyzes the methylation of C-5 in cobalt-precorrin-6Y to form cobalt-precorrin-7W-a; Derived by automated computational analysis using gene prediction method: Protein Homology.
